January 25, 2019 Opinion or Order Filing 3 ORDER - This Order provides the petitioner with his notice of the treatment of his post-judgment filing and his opportunity to withdraw or amend the motion. He shall have through February 28, 2019 in which to either supplement his letter filed on November 27, 2018, with a complete statement of the claims and grounds on which he could and does challenge his conviction and/or sentence or withdraw such motion insofar as it could be thought to seek relief authorized by 28 U.S.C. 2255. He may, in the alternative, notify the Court that the letter of November 27, 2018, does constitute a complete statement of the claims and grounds on which he could and does challenge his conviction and/or sentence. If he does not take one of these steps by February 28, 2019, the motion will be treated as a 2255 motion and the case will proceed. Signed by Judge William T. Lawrence on 1/25/2019. Copy Mailed.(CKM)
